MIFFLINBURG -- Members of Mifflinburg Legion Riders Post 410, who had been gathering donated items for weeks, delivered the items to the Veterans Hospital in Bath, N.Y. on Dec. 15. Several hundred dollars worth of health, hygiene, and clothing items were donated. Pictured is president Jesse Thomas along with members Erica Sampson, Reva Dunkle, and back row Bill Sampson and Steve Dunkle presenting a check for $300 to Lynn M. Dinehart of the Voluntary & Recreation Service of the Veterans Hospital in Bath. The following businesses, clubs, and people made donations that made this event a huge success. Hometown Eatery in Mifflinburg, Central Susquehanna Builders Assc., Andrea Martin of Andrea’s House of Styles in Mifflinburg, Mifflinburg American Legion Post 410 Home Association, Sheetz in Mifflinburg, Weis in Mifflinburg and Mr. and Mrs. Jack Wagner of Mifflinburg Legion.
